diff --git a/src/hooks/common/useRoofFn.js b/src/hooks/common/useRoofFn.js index a35ef9fc..ccb0d173 100644 --- a/src/hooks/common/useRoofFn.js +++ b/src/hooks/common/useRoofFn.js @@ -42,7 +42,7 @@ export function useRoofFn() { const cols = Math.floor(patternSourceCanvas.width / patternSize.width) ctx.strokeStyle = mode === 'allPainted' ? 'black' : ROOF_COLOR[index] - ctx.lineWidth = mode === 'allPainted' ? 1 : 0.4 + ctx.lineWidth = 2 ctx.fillStyle = mode === 'allPainted' ? 'rgba(0, 159, 64, 0.7)' : 'white' if (trestleMode) { diff --git a/src/hooks/roofcover/useRoofAllocationSetting.js b/src/hooks/roofcover/useRoofAllocationSetting.js index fbff6cdb..0840dc2d 100644 --- a/src/hooks/roofcover/useRoofAllocationSetting.js +++ b/src/hooks/roofcover/useRoofAllocationSetting.js @@ -157,7 +157,7 @@ export function useRoofAllocationSetting(id) { } const apply = () => { - const roofBases = canvas.getObjects().filter((obj) => obj.name === POLYGON_TYPE.ROOF && !obj.isFixed) + const roofBases = canvas.getObjects().filter((obj) => obj.name === POLYGON_TYPE.ROOF) const wallLines = canvas.getObjects().filter((obj) => obj.name === POLYGON_TYPE.WALL) roofBases.forEach((roofBase) => { try {